Job Summary
The Lead Engineer - FPGA will design and develop RTL applications and test benches on SoC FPGA targets for critical real-time multitasking embedded software applications.
Essential responsibilities include developing new functions in VHDL, enriching test benches in VHDL/Verilog, Python, and C, and editing/analyzing FPGA timing constraints.
The role requires working with local and international R&D teams, following Agile methodologies, and maintaining high quality through test bench implementation and collaboration with the test team.
